I'm going to make a few assertions and invite anyone to correct me. Please!

1. Single rail and late 3-rail transmissions had a laygear with 15-15-21-26-29
teeth.

2. Close ratio transmissions could be special ordered sometimes and the
laygear had 15-15-20-24-26 teeth.

3. Near the end of production, an attempt to improve reverse was made. The
reverse idler gear was changed from 21 teeth to 17 teeth. This required a
modified 1st/2nd hub outer gear and a modified laygear with 13 teeth for the
reverse idler.

4. The modified reverse was available in the standard transmission and the
close ratio transmission.

5. A laygear with 15-15-21-26-29 teeth fit the late 3-rail transmissions and a
laygear with 15-15-21-25-29 teeth fit the single rail transmission, or
vice-versa.
